 Should I pay my mortgage or my other bills?????

According to USA Today, more people than ever are electing to pay credit card bills instead of their monthly mortgage payments!  Why? Because they can't do both, and they don't want to lose their cash flow ability.  This is a SERIOUS mistake!  Increasing balances on credit cards can be a never ending downward spiral to bankruptcy.

 

From time to time we all have difficulty paying our mortgages.  The cause could be a medical emergency, loss of job, divorce, death of a loved one or any number of unforeseen circumstances. It used to be easy to get a second mortgage or line of credit against the equity in your home to pay off unexpected debts or credit cards.  In today's real estate market, however, two things have changed:

 

     1. The second mortgage market has dried up and become almost non-existent.

     2. There may be no equity in your home.  In fact, you may owe more on it than it's worth in today's market.

 

The ills created by overspending and/or unexpected trouble can't be corrected as easily as they once were.  On the surface it may seem logical to use the credit card to pay bills, hoping to catch up later.  But sooner or later you will realize that you are unable to make both a mortgage payment and the minimum requirement on your credit card.

 

If you are faced with the difficult decision of whether to pay the mortgage or the credit card, it is time to take stock of where you are financially.  It is time to get some help.  Don't be afraid...help is available!  The first step is to call your mortgage company - let them know what is happening.

The spiraling foreclosure situation must be corrected before home equities can begin to climb again.  In February's Roshek Report I talked about a "Short Sale."  By way of a refresher, a "Short Sale" can occur when the amount owed to the mortgage company is more than the property is worth in today's market.  The seller must qualify under very specific guidelines and the property must be put on the market at a price which is often lower than the mortgage balance.  Once a bona fide contract is received, we continue the negotiations with your lender until there is a successful closing.  Sometimes the process can take several weeks...and it requires an experienced real estate agent.

El Paso County Statistics 

 

 

  Below is a summary of properties sold for all of El Paso County for the months of

February 2008 and February of 2007.

 

 

Feb-08 Feb-07 Difference
Properties Sold 548 741 -193 -27%
Average List Price 226,128 249,118 -22,990 -10%
Average Sold Price 219,033 244,110 -25,077 -11%
% of List Price to Sold Price 96.80% 97.90% -1.10% -1.10%
Average Days on Market 125 109 16 13%
